Mirage Evolves: From Creator Tools to AI Video Research
Captions, a company initially known for its creator tools, is rebranding as Mirage. This shift signifies a strategic expansion into the realm of AI video research. Mirage aims to leverage artificial intelligence to provide deeper insights and analysis of video content, moving beyond simple creation and editing tools.
A New Direction for Video AI
Mirage’s evolution marks a significant step in applying AI to video analysis. The company is focusing its efforts on developing technologies that can understand and interpret video content at a deeper level. This includes analyzing viewer engagement, identifying trends, and extracting valuable insights from video data. By developing this new technology, Mirage hopes to capture a new market and make a name for itself in video AI research.
